From this lesson, I learned that the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) plays a crucial role in carrying out the President's agenda regarding environmental issues. They work closely with Congress and the public to implement policies and regulations that promote environmental protection and sustainability. The EPA also emphasizes the importance of environmental justice, ensuring that all communities, particularly disadvantaged and marginalized ones, have equal access to a healthy and clean environment. This lesson has highlighted the wide range of potential careers available at the EPA, which can be an exciting prospect for students who are passionate about environmental conservation and making a positive impact on the world.
